As
we are a little place far away from supermarkets we use
a lot of fresh products provided by people within the
community. Our menus are small but good and change daily
for every meal. Favourites amongst our guests are the
grilled fillet of fish with a passion fruit sauce, chicken
kebabs with a chilli garlic dressing. We don't neglect
vegetarians either and our chef Salum will chat to you
if you have any special needs.

As
some of our guests like to dive, snorkel, and explore
the island we do not offer a fullboard option which makes
them feel tied to the hotel. However, as we are on such
an undeveloped part of the coast we do recommend that
you book for half-board as there are not that many dinner
options.
